Who is the owner of Chernobyl?

Chernobyl is owned by Ukraine, as it is located within Ukrainian territory. The site of the Chernobyl Nuclear Power Plant, which experienced a catastrophic nuclear disaster in 1986, is managed by the State Agency of Ukraine for the Management of the Exclusion Zone. The area remains largely uninhabited and is subject to strict regulations due to ongoing safety and environmental concerns.

What radiation came out of chernobyl?

The Chernobyl disaster released a variety of radioactive isotopes, such as cesium-137, strontium-90, and iodine-131. These isotopes are harmful to human health and can cause various health problems, such as cancer and thyroid disorders.
